What is [2025] SGHC(A) 6 about?
CAMPBELL HOSPITALITY PTE LTD & 2 Ors v MARCHMONT PTE LTD ([2025] SGHC(A) 6) is a High Court (Appellate Division) decision from 2025. Its published catchwords are “Banking — Appropriation of payments”, “Landlord and Tenant — Covenants — Breach of tenant’s covenants”, “Landlord and Tenant — Termination of leases — Forfeiture — Waiver of right to forfeiture”, and “Landlord and Tenant — Recovery of possession — Holding over — Double rent chargeable for duration of holding over”, which indicate the subject matter the judgment addresses. Summary
Cross-appeals from a landlord-tenant dispute over the validity of notices of breach and termination of a hotel lease at 51 Joo Chiat Road. The Appellate Division dismissed the tenant's appeal and partially allowed the landlord's appeal, finding valid forfeiture was effected upon commencement of court proceedings, with the tenant liable for double rent from December 2022.
